No wonder the West Ham fans are feeling a little giddy on Twitter – they have been told by Manuel Pellegrini that Manuel Lanzini is set for a return to action in a couple of weeks, with the game against Fulham pencilled in as the earliest match he could feature in. The Argentine attacker has been missing all season after suffering a serious injury blow while with Argentina in the build up to the World Cup and the Irons have had to try and fill the massive void left by signing the likes of Felipe Anderson, Andriy Yarmolenko and Samir Nasri, the Ukrainian joining Lanzini in the treatment room with a long-term setback of his own. There is no guarantee that the Hammers maestro will be back to his best any time soon having been out for so long but there will still be hope he can bring some of his magic to the east Londoners after what has been a difficult spell of form for them. Perhaps his return can bring a renewed sense of confidence and provide the spark needed to get their season back on track. It is always good to see a player back after a long absence and you can be sure all fans in the Premier League will applaud him when he does eventually step back onto the pitch.
